Brian Boitano was emcee yesterday for First Lady Jill Biden's opening of the White House holiday rink on the South Lawn.
(It apparently is the first since 1980, when the Carters built one for performances by Peggy Fleming. Historical photos are in AP and NBC articles below.)

In addition to Boitano, performers yesterday included: Kim Navarro (who now is skating director of Snoopy's Home Ice) and her partner Snoopy; skaters from Capital Theatre on Ice, and Adagio pairs skaters David Faria Oliveira and Carlina Justine Ramirez.

"The 50-by-70-foot (15.2-by-21.3-meter) rink will operate throughout December, but the White House did not specify days and hours. Washington, D.C.-area schoolchildren and children from families with service members, frontline workers, first responders and teachers will be invited to skate." (excerpt from AP article)

In the words of Jill Biden: "What’s more magical, wonderful, and joyful than an ice rink on the South Lawn of the White House?"
